Engine Support, Removing And Installing: Removing

-- Disconnect the connector for the Oxygen Sensor 1 before Catalytic Converter -GX10- at the separating point -2-.

-- Unclip the cable from the brackets -arrows-.

-- Remove the pendulum support. Refer to PENDULUM SUPPORT, REMOVING AND INSTALLING .

-- Remove the engine mount. Refer to ENGINE MOUNT, REMOVING AND INSTALLING .

-- Lift the engine using the :10-222A/11  -1- to dimension -a-.

-- Remove the bolts -1, 2 and 3- and engine support.
